The Development History of Quartz Ceramic Crucibles
      
            
      Thin walled large-sized square quartz ceramic crucible for polycrystalline silicon melting.In recent years,with the continuous attention and development of environmentally friendly energy,solar energy as a green energy has received widespread attention from countries around the world,and has been widely developed and utilized.This has led to a sharp increase in the amount of polycrystalline silicon used for solar energy conversion.As a result,the rapid development of polysilicon production has been promoted,and the corresponding consumption of large size and thin wall square fused silica ceramic crucibles is also increasing rapidly.The international market prospect of this product is very promising.Fused silica ceramic crucible is widely used in polysilicon production and non-ferrous metal smelting industry because of its good thermal stability,resistance to corrosion of melt(silicon,aluminum,copper,etc.)and no pollution to processed products.At present,there are about ten electric induction furnaces producing polysilicon in China,and each induction furnace needs about 150 large-sized,thin-walled,high-purity fused silica ceramic square crucibles(specification:600×600×400~900×900×500mm,wall thickness:15-20mm)every year.
